**Q: Why are customer notifications delayed during peak hours?**

A: The Brindlecast fan-out service applies backpressure when downstream delivery workers fall behind. Messages are queued, not dropped; delays of up to fifteen minutes are expected during throttling. Do not advise customers to resend — duplicates make it worse. Check the fan-out lag dashboard before filing a ticket, and escalate only if lag exceeds thirty minutes. Current throttle status and history are posted on this page.

runbook for yadup-fahif: https://jira.qorvelcorp.internal/spaces/spaces/spaces/b46212397071

Meeting notes — Depot kit planning, Tuesday

Attendees: office manager plus Dara and Wes from facilities. Main topic was uniforms for the new Ashenfield depot. Sizing sheets are finally back, so the order goes to Marchant Workwear this week — 40 sets plus hi-vis vests. Delivery split into two batches so the opening crew is covered first. Dara will stage batch one in the front office for the courier run on Friday. For that run, the courier hand-over must follow the confidential instruction below.

dispatch memo: the sorius tamius courier leaves the praeth ledger at gate 4873 under passcode 928014

## Local Setup

Heads up: the Quillpay integration tests are flaky when the ledger container starts slowly. If `test_capture_refund` fails once, just rerun it — seriously, it's timing, not your code. Security folks: all test card numbers are synthetic and the sandbox never touches the settlement path. Point the test harness at the local Postgres using the connection string below.

database URL for bahop-yagep: mssql://sildor_svc:35ha7jz@db-fb6d.nelvrodyn.example:5432/casath